Creditors Supervisor required in Boland area, to take responsibility for the management of the creditors function within the company. 5-8 years working experience in a Creditors department, Experience in supervising a team, Strong resistance to pressure and experience of a high-volume environment, Pastel Evolution advantageous.

Responsibilities
Customer Service
• Ensure payments to suppliers are made on time and according to payment policy
• Liaison with internal and external suppliers in a professional manner
• Follow up on all creditor enquiries received
Administration
Daily:
Responsible for the following:
• Preparation and checking of vendor reconciliations
• Follow-up on all outstanding payments
• Follow-up on creditor related issues and the tracking thereof
Weekly/Monthly:
Responsible for the following:
• Reviewing and preparing supplier payment batches (complete, accurate, authorised)
• Uploading payment batches on banking system
• Necessary delegation and follow-up of all queries relating to payment batches
• Manage Creditors clerks to meet their month end deadline
Other
• Maintaining and administrating creditors documentation
• Daily/Weekly/Monthly reporting to management on creditor status/outstanding payments
Financial
Responsible for the following:
• Internal and external creditors reconciliations
• Month end checks and balances
• Age analysis reconciliations
• Assist Accountants with all creditors related queries
• Assist Auditors with year-end audit
Personnel Management
• Application and utilization of personnel
o Ensure that personnel are judiciously applied in appropriate posts and that the workload is cleared with the minimum mistakes and overtime
• Personnel Training, Development and Facilitation
o Ensure that formal and on-the-job training is effectively planned and conducted to ensure that sufficient expertise is available to deal with the work
o Ensure that the mentorship in the department is effective to enable all personnel to develop to their full potential

• Evaluation of Personnel
o Ensure that you have sufficient knowledge of personnel and their duties to do effective evaluation and ensure that ongoing discussions take place
o Ensure that evaluations are done on a regular basis according to the guidelines of the system
o Ensure that steps are taken to develop employees for performance improvement
